I’ve been offering prints of my work for the past few years now, and each and every one was painstakingly printed by yours truly 🙂 Each. And. Every.One. And as much as I like being a hands on artist, it was getting to be a bit of a chore, and there was always that painful experimentation to try and get the colors and paper just right. I am happy to report that now, this aspect of my art has been handed over to the professionals 🙂 All the new prints are done on a nice heavy matte paper. I like prints with some bulk and weight to them. In the future I might try out a bit of a gloss, for for now I like the look of the matte, its very storybookish and shows off the bold lines of my prints really well.
Thanks to the sleuthing skills of my crafty friend Holly, we were able to find a local shop that will do up our prints and perhaps even our postcards and other printed goodies and I’m so excited! Not only do we get to support a local business, its just much more efficient in more ways than one. So starting with this week’s orders, the prints that you purchase through my etsy shop and at shows will be professionally done (yippee!!)
